Solution Overview

Problem

Current systems for verifying user-supplied information on websites, such as descriptions and photographs, lack effectiveness in ensuring accuracy and authenticity, leading to potential misrepresentation and trust issues among users.

Innovation Solution

A method and system that allows users to verify characteristics and photographs by requesting users to perform specific actions in front of a camera, recording video or images, and having a moderator, either human or computer, confirm the authenticity of the user's appearance and characteristics, with verification symbols displayed next to verified items to enhance trust among users.

Solution Approach 1:

The system performs verification actions before the information is displayed to other users. The user completes verification tasks (posing for photos, recording video) in advance, and the verification status is stored and later displayed as a trust indicator, eliminating the need for verification at the moment of information display.

Inventive Principle:
Principle #10Preliminary action

Solution Approach 2:

A moderator (human or automated system) acts as an intermediary between the user-supplied information and other users. The moderator verifies the authenticity of photographs and characteristics by comparing them with video or image evidence, providing a trusted third-party validation that resolves the conflict between ease of use and reliability.

Inventive Principle:
Principle #24Intermediary (Mediator)

Solution Approach 1:

Users perform verification tasks using their own devices and resources. They record video or take photos themselves using their smartphone camera, eliminating the need for specialized verification equipment on the platform's side. The system provides instructions and processes the user-generated content, but the heavy lifting is done by the user's own device.

Inventive Principle:
Principle #25Self-service

Solution Approach 2:

The system creates visual copies (photographs and video frames) that can be compared and verified. Instead of requiring complex real-time analysis, the system captures static or semi-static visual representations that can be stored, compared, and verified against user-supplied photographs, simplifying the verification mechanism.

Inventive Principle:
Principle #26Copying

Data Source

PatentEP3111354B1System and method for verifying user supplied items asserted about the user
Publication Date: 2020.03.11 ZOOSK INC

AI summary

A system and method validates user supplied photographs and/or characteristics using a video, audio or series of images of the user responding to instructions.
